What is a mathgram?
A mathgram is the card Graphiti generates after it fits an equation to your drawing. It pairs your original hand-drawn stroke with the equation, a fit score, and a term count, laid out to share on TikTok or Instagram.

What's the difference between this and a graphing calculator?
A graphing calculator goes from equation to picture: you type a formula and it draws the curve. Graphiti goes the other direction: you draw the curve, and it searches for the equation. You never need to already know the formula.

What if my drawing doesn't match a clean equation?
Graphiti still returns its closest candidate and is upfront about the fit — a rough or wandering stroke gets a lower fit score and an honest note rather than a falsely confident 100% match.
